1. First wateringThe peace lily is a plant that is deeply loved by people. It usually requires some water, and ensuring sufficient water is conducive to its growth. When the plants are just transplanted, they need to be watered thoroughly for the first time. This will promote rooting and allow the roots to fit closely with the soil, thus ensuring good subsequent growth. Watering is very important at this time. If the water is not thoroughly applied, the lower part will still be in a dry state. It will still not be able to absorb water, and growth will be difficult to continue, and later growth will also be affected. Of course, too much water is not appropriate. Too much water will cause water accumulation in the flowerpot, which will be difficult for the roots to bear. 2. Late watering1. Growing period: After watering thoroughly for the first time, you need to wait for the soil to dry before watering again. In the later growth stage, you can water it regularly to keep it moisturized, about once a week. 2. Summer: The evaporation rate is faster in summer and the soil is very easy to dry out. You can water it every 3-4 days. 3. Winter: The demand for water decreases in winter, so there is no need to water too much. Water it about every 20 days. If water is applied too frequently, it will be detrimental to growth. |
